(Baonghean.vn) - After days of severe drought, heavy rain has been experienced in many localities in Nghe An province in recent days. Farmers in the localities have been actively going to the fields to focus on caring for and producing summer-autumn rice.

Focus on summer-autumn rice care

After the rain last night, farmers in Dong Van - Thanh Chuong commune went out to the fields to take care of the rice. Although the cracked rice fields had no water, the soil was softer and the rice was greener.

Mr. Nguyen Van Ngu (57 years old) is fertilizing rice in Dong Thuong hamlet. He said that this season his family is growing 7 sao of Khang Dan rice. It has been more than 20 days since the planting, the rice has turned green but there is no water for irrigation, only last night's rain. According to Mr. Ngu, because the rice is "old", the fields do not have water, the soil is just moist enough but must be fertilized in time. On this occasion, he fertilized 15 kg of red NPK fertilizer and 4 kg of urea/sao. "There is no water for irrigation, we just have to wait for rain, just fertilize first and wait for more rain" - Mr. Ngu said.

Like Mr. Ngu, Ms. Tran Thi Huyen (46 years old) in Tien Quanh hamlet was fertilizing the chalk field and shared: “My family has 7 sao of rice fields, but we have been waiting for a long time but there is still no water to fertilize. The Dong Van pumping station cannot pump. Last night, thanks to the heavy rain, although it was not enough compared to the cracked, white fields, it was still precious, the soil was softer, so we could go to the fields to fertilize.” During the recent drought, Dong Van, Dai Dong... were localities with severe water shortages in Thanh Chuong. It did not rain, the Lam River dried up, the pumps could not work, and the rice fields were "thirsty" and withered.

Mr. Le Dinh Thanh - Vice Chairman of Thanh Chuong District People's Committee said: After a long period of drought, the fields were dry and cracked, in the past few days, there has been rain in Thanh Chuong district. Although the rain did not last long and the amount of rain was not large, it has helped some crops, especially rice and industrial crops such as tea, oranges, etc. of Thanh Chuong to initially recover after a long period of drought. In particular, some forest areas have increased humidity, reducing the risk of forest fires due to heat.

In areas such as Thanh Lam, Thanh Giang, etc., the rainfall is relatively high, so people have gone to the fields to take care of the rice so that it can concentrate on tillering. However, in some communes such as Dong Van, Cat Van, etc., the rainfall is insignificant, so the drought continues, making it difficult to take care of the rice to grow and develop.

Up to now, Hung Nguyen district has basically completed the summer-autumn rice planting. In the past time, drought has affected the growth and development of many rice areas. The locality had to organize the source from Lam river to support the communes in the middle of the district but it was very difficult and complicated.

Mr. Le Viet Hung - an officer of the District Agricultural Service Center said: nearly 400 hectares of transplanted rice (concentrated in the communes of Hung Thanh, Chau Nhan, Xuan Lam, Long Xa) are in the final tillering stage; More than 3,700 hectares of direct-sown rice in the main crop have passed the tillering stage and have been pruned and fertilized for the first time. The remaining late summer-autumn area (about 300 hectares) was sown after June 15, now has 2-3 leaves, in recent days due to drought, many areas have experienced dry fields, affecting rice growth and development. The rains of the past few days have significantly overcome the drought situation in the area.

Speed ​​up the production of winter-spring rice

In Tan Ky district, the "golden rains" have helped people in communes without water resources such as Nghia Hanh and Dong Van to go to the fields to sow the winter-spring rice crop.

Ms. Dang Thi Van - Deputy Head of the District Agriculture Department said: Of the 4,500 hectares of rice in the district, only 3,100 hectares have irrigation water, the rest depend entirely on nature. Therefore, people can only produce when it rains. "In some communes, thanks to the rain, people have gone to the fields to prepare the land and plant. Up to now, Tan Ky has planted about 2,800 hectares/Plan of 4,400 hectares of summer-autumn rice; it is expected to complete the production of the crop before July 5," Ms. Dang Thi Van said.

As for the production areas, because they just started planting on June 15, the rice plants have not yet reached the care period; the rains of the past few days have mainly helped the rice plants grow and develop better, especially in the areas where the fields have started to dry out. Currently, people are focusing on building banks in the fields, holding back water to limit loss, and will start taking care of them in about 10 days.

Over the past few days, Nghe An province has had moderate to heavy rain in some localities. According to information from the North Central Hydrometeorological Station, the total rainfall from June 23 to now in some areas is quite high, such as Quy Chau, Quy Hop, Do Luong, Nam Dan... This rain has partly overcome the drought that began to occur recently, farmers in the localities have focused on going to the fields to take care of the summer-autumn rice, continue to plow the land, and produce winter-spring rice.
